If your baby is measuring smaller than the amount of weeks you are at, they are said to … WebMar 9, 2024 · The coefficient of variation (relative standard deviation) is a statistical measure of the dispersion of data points around the mean. The metric is commonly used to compare the data dispersion between distinct series of data. WebThe variation from the measurement system is about 3 percent of the process tolerance, which indicates a usable measurement system for most applications. The components of variation graph illustrates the values from the table. The yellow bar that is less than 10 percent on the y-axis shows that the measurement system is adequate. WebMeasures of Variability There are many ways to describe variability or spread including: Range Interquartile range (IQR) Variance and Standard Deviation Range The range is the … WebThe coefficient of variation (CV) is a relative measure of variability that indicates the size of a standard deviation in relation to its mean. It is a standardized, unitless measure that allows you to compare variability between disparate groups and characteristics.It is also known as the relative standard deviation (RSD).
